Can anyone tell me if there is a unique identifier on the 3 key sets as supplied by fiat? I mean something that easily shows that the three keys belong together.

I ask because my car did not come with the red key. I contacted DVLA and paid them a fiver to send me the details of the original owner and the garage where it was first registered. The info arrived today so i called the Garage (original owner sounds elderly and is registered disabled so i thought to try the garage first). The guy told me they had not been a FIAT dealer for about 12 months, but went to have a look anyway...

He found one, and is sending it to me, but I only quoted the code from the shaft of the blue key which is the same as my spare FIAT blue key (B365).

Now i'm hoping that no one else will say "mine says that too!" If anybody has a blue remote control key and a red one to hand (or in a nearby safe), could you check what codes they show and let me know if it's just the FIAT RC KEY product code please.

The only other info i can see is in very faded small letters right next to where you would prise the case of the key open:
TRW 207479-CEPT LPD D-ETS 300 220

I'll compare the shape of the key when it arrives by taking it to a cutter anyway.

You may be very lucky..

but my red key and remote key both have B365 on them.

My missus has the non-remote key so i cant check that for you.

You also mentioned the faded letters/numbers on the blue key, and they exactly match the letters/numbers on my remote key, so that wont help you.

If it hadnt have been a fiat deal, just a normal garage, i'd say you had a good chance, but with it being a fiat dealership i fear you may be out of luck.
